#043458 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#043458 is composed of 1.6% red, 20.4%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.5% cyan, 40.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.5%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 18%. #043458 color hex could be obtained by blending #0868b0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

● #043458 color description : Very dark blue.
#043458 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#043458 has RGB values of R:4, G:52,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 275544.

Shades and Tints of #043458
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01080d is the darkest color, while #f9fc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#043458
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2b2e31 is the less saturated color, while #00355c is the most saturated one.
